What are Organic Chives?

Definition of Organic Chives

Organic chives refer to chives that are grown without the use of synthetic fertilizers, pesticides, or genetically modified organisms (GMOs). Instead, organic chives are cultivated using natural fertilizers, pest management methods, and sustainable farming practices. This ensures that the chives are free from harmful chemicals and toxins, making them a healthier and more environmentally friendly choice.

How are Organic Chives Different from Regular Chives

While regular chives are typically grown using conventional farming methods, organic chives are cultivated in a more sustainable and eco-friendly manner. Regular chives may be exposed to synthetic pesticides, fertilizers, and GMOs, which can have negative effects on both human health and the environment. Choosing organic chives ensures that you are consuming a cleaner and more sustainable product.

Health Benefits of Organic Chives

Nutritional Value of Organic Chives

Organic chives are packed with essential vitamins and minerals that contribute to overall health and well-being. They are a rich source of vitamin K, vitamin C, and folate, which are important for maintaining strong bones, supporting the immune system, and promoting healthy cell growth. Organic chives also contain antioxidants, such as quercetin and kaempferol, which help protect the body against oxidative stress and inflammation.

Antioxidant Properties

The antioxidants found in organic chives play a key role in protecting the body against chronic diseases, such as heart disease, cancer, and diabetes. These antioxidants help neutralize harmful free radicals in the body, preventing cellular damage and reducing the risk of disease. By incorporating organic chives into your diet, you can boost your antioxidant intake and support a healthier body.

Boosts Immune System

Organic chives are known for their immune-boosting properties. They contain compounds, such as allicin, which have antimicrobial and antiviral effects. Regular consumption of organic chives may help strengthen the immune system and reduce the risk of infections, colds, and flu. Adding organic chives to your meals can provide an extra layer of defense for your immune system.

Improves Digestion

The fiber content found in organic chives can aid in digestion and promote a healthy gut. Fiber helps maintain regular bowel movements and prevents constipation. Additionally, organic chives have natural detoxifying properties that support liver function and help eliminate toxins from the body. Including organic chives in your diet can support a healthy digestive system and improve overall gut health.

Growing Organic Chives

Choosing the Right Soil and Location

To successfully grow organic chives, it is important to choose the right soil and location. Chives thrive in well-draining soil that is rich in organic matter. They prefer a sunny spot in your garden, but can also tolerate partial shade. By providing the right growing conditions, you can ensure healthy and vibrant organic chives.

Starting from Seeds or Transplants

Organic chives can be grown from either seeds or transplants. If you choose to start from seeds, sow them directly into the prepared soil in early spring or fall. If you opt for transplants, they can be purchased from local nurseries or grown from seeds indoors and later transplanted into the garden. Both methods yield successful results as long as the plants are given proper care.

Caring for Organic Chives

Organic chives are relatively low-maintenance plants, making them ideal for both experienced and novice gardeners. They require regular watering, especially during dry spells, and can benefit from an organic fertilizer applied once or twice a year. Remove any weeds that may compete for nutrients and ensure proper spacing between the plants to allow for healthy growth.

Harvesting and Storing Organic Chives

Organic chives can be harvested once they reach a height of around six inches. Use a sharp pair of scissors or garden shears to cut the leaves at the base of the plant. Harvesting the outer leaves first encourages new growth. After harvesting, organic chives can be stored in a plastic bag in the refrigerator for up to a week, or freeze them for longer storage.

Organic Chives in Traditional Medicine

Historical Uses of Chives in Medicine

Chives have been used for centuries in traditional medicine for their therapeutic properties. They have been used to treat ailments such as coughs, colds, and digestive issues due to their antimicrobial and digestive-stimulating properties. Chives have also been used as a natural remedy for high blood pressure and cholesterol levels. While modern medicine has advanced, chives continue to be valued for their potential health benefits.

Modern Applications

In modern medicine, chives are still recognized for their nutritional value and potential health benefits. Research has shown that chives may have antimicrobial, anti-inflammatory, and anticancer properties. They are also believed to have a positive impact on heart health and may help regulate blood sugar levels. While more research is needed, incorporating chives into your diet can be a flavorful way to support a healthy lifestyle.

Consumer Tips for Buying Organic Chives

Looking for Organic Certification

When purchasing organic chives, look for products that have been certified organic by reputable certifying bodies. Certified organic chives ensure that they have been grown and processed according to strict organic standards. This certification provides assurance that the chives are free from harmful chemicals and have met the necessary requirements for organic production.

Selecting Fresh and Vibrant Chives

When selecting fresh organic chives, look for bright green leaves that are firm and crisp. Avoid chives with wilting or discolored leaves, as they may be past their prime. Smell the chives to ensure they have a fresh and pleasant aroma. Fresh organic chives can be stored in the refrigerator for up to a week, but it is best to use them as soon as possible to enjoy their full flavor and nutritional benefits.
